KITKAT AND PLAYSTATION® COLLABORATE ON AN EXCLUSIVE BRAND CAMPAIGN

KitKat has today announced the start of an exclusive brand campaign with PlayStation. With this collaboration, KitKat aims at attracting a new generation of consumers to their brand, as well as staying relevant within this demographic. The global campaign called “One Break Away”, adds value through engaging content and the outlook of great prizes, such as a PlayStation®5 (PS5
KitKat once again infuses breaks in gaming with a positive context, telling an authentic story that gamers can relate to. The key aspect of “One Break Away” focuses on using a break to compliment the gaming experience, by giving players the opportunity to recharge their energy and regain perspective while playing.
A big promotion titled “Play, Break & Win” will be held to mark the launch of the campaign. By purchasing a KitKat or Lion promotional product, consumers can locate a code to enter a competition for a PS5 console and other PlayStation-related prizing.
The campaign is further complemented by a video asset that incorporates characters and content from the recently launched Ratchet & Clank: Rift Apart, a PS5 game where players go dimension-hopping with Ratchet and Clank as they take on an evil robotic emperor from another reality. The collaboration between KitKat and PlayStation will also be promoted through several influencer activations and is the project of esports agency build a rocket.
The partnership is being activated by the Germany-based Esports agency build a rocket, which has been acquired by SPORTFIVE in March 2021 in order to create a leading global Esports unit.

UNITED KINGDOM TO HOST 2024 PUBG MOBILE GLOBAL CHAMPIONSHIP

PUBG MOBILE Esports is thrilled to announce that the 2024 PUBG MOBILE Global Championship (PMGC) will be held in the UK, taking place live next December with a $3 million prize pool. The first time a major PUBG MOBILE event has been hosted in the UK, this tournament will bring local fans a unique opportunity to see the very best skill that the world has to offer. This news comes ahead of this year’s 2023 PUBG MOBILE Grand Finals in Istanbul.
James Yang, Senior Director of PUBG MOBILE Global Esports, announced the news during the opening ceremony of the 2023 PMGC Grand Finals, with the exact UK location to be revealed at a later date. This is the first time a major PUBG MOBILE event has been held in the country and the first in Western Europe since 2018.
The highlight of the PUBG MOBILE Esports calendar, the PMGC brings together dozens of teams from around the world to compete in the ultimate showcase of talent. This year’s Grand Finals are taking place this weekend in Istanbul, Türkiye, where the final sixteen teams remaining in the competition will battle it out to become PUBG MOBILE World Champion.
Joining next year’s PMGC in the top tier of PUBG MOBILE Esports events, as well as next year’s midseason tournament in Riyadh, Saudi Arabia, is the PUBG MOBILE Global Open (PMGO), which will take place in Brazil throughout March and April 2024 and feature a $500,000 prize pool.

Xsolla and GamesBeat Announce Global 2024 Tour Partnership

Xsolla, a global video game commerce company, is excited to announce its partnership with VentureBeat and GamesBeat, a premier source for tech news and events, for its upcoming 2024 Global Tour. The Global 2024 Tour brings an exciting series of events to cities worldwide.
This collaboration between Xsolla, and GamesBeat, marks a significant milestone in the gaming industry. The tour is set to kick off in Austin, Texas, at the renowned SXSW festival, showcasing a commitment to connecting industry leaders and enthusiasts from around the globe.
The 2024 Global Tour promises to be a melting pot of ideas, featuring prominent figures from the gaming and tech industries. As the tour progresses, it will extend across four more locations including various cities in Europe and APAC, offering a dynamic platform for networking, knowledge sharing, and exploring the latest gaming technology and commerce trends.
Details regarding additional cities and dates will be announced, highlighting the tour’s potential to draw a diverse audience, including game developers, publishers, and tech enthusiasts.

Nordcurrent turns players into fashion designers with UGC marketplace

Developer and publisher Nordcurrent has released a revolutionary update to its leading mobile fashion game, Pocket Styler, with the launch of a new creator platform, Pocket Styler Studio. The digital platform allows players to work like real-life fashion designers to create clothing, shoes and accessories to their exact specifications. Once finished, digital designers can market their creations under their own ‘designer label’ name and sell them in-game to millions of Pocket Styler’s players in return for in-game currency, which has never been possible in a mobile fashion game before.
The gaming skins market is a multi-billion dollar industry, with almost 50% of players buying skins with in-game currency and around 40% buying skins with real money, according to Newzoo. But, conceptualising, drawing and polishing collections takes time, and even with Nordcurrent artists supplying over 100 items every couple of weeks, Pocket Styler players still had a thirst for more items inspired by current fashion, movies, and celebrity looks, thus limiting the time players were spending in the game and subsequently Nordcurrent’s revenue.
The integration of user-generated content into Pocket Styler has revolutionized the in-game design process. It has provided players with a wider range of options to choose from while also allowing them to earn in-game currency. This feature has also addressed the creative burden faced by game artists and developers who previously struggled to keep up with the demand for fresh content. Designers now upload over 2,000 original items into the game every day, adding nearly 300 times more content than before the launch of Pocket Styler Studio.
Victoria Trofimova, CEO of Nordcurrent, said: “‘With over 100,000 daily active users, Pocket Styler is one of the world’s most popular fashion games, and now one of the most advanced thanks to the introduction of Pocket Styler Studio. It provides a platform for creators to become professional digital fashion designers who can build their brands and promote their designs globally.
“By empowering players and letting them design and sell their clothing, we hope to inspire the next generation of fashion designers while supporting them as active contributors to the game they love, helping us form a community of designers who play a genuine part in making the game even better.“
Pocket Styler Studio has been in beta since February. Currently, over 1,000 designers are creating items for the game, and another 5,000 designers are expected to upload daily in the first year of launch, creating trillions of outfit combinations and millions of new looks submitted weekly. Nordcurrent is also testing the option of designers earning real currency from their designs in the future.
Designs are saved into a designer’s profile until they are ready to be marketed. Once on sale, individual designers can track their brands’ success by ‘Publishing’ items and assessing how many sell. Players can choose a name for their designer label and earn ‘Gems’, the in-game currency, for every item sold to other players. Pocket Styler Studio is available globally; players must have Pocket Styler installed on their phones and have a free Nordcurrent ID to use Pocket Styler Studio, which can be accessed through a browser.
Launched in May 2021, Pocket Styler is based on attending different in-game events, creating looks based on the criteria of the events, submitting those looks, getting scores, and competing with other players to become “trendsetters” and climbing on top of the leaderboard. The game has 21 million downloads, with 100,000 players spending 10,000 hours on the app and giving 10 million votes to outfits daily.
